Frequently Asked Questions about Englewood
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Englewood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Englewood ranges from $995 to $1,855 with an average monthly rent of $1,305.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Englewood c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Englewood range from $1,250 to $8,542.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,322.
How expensive are Englewood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 10 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Englewood on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,500 to $7,200 - averaging $4,979 for the location.
